Can AI Chip Design Help Baidu And Alibaba Unlock Shareholder Value?
The core issue here is control and differentiation in the AI race. If Baidu and Alibaba can design their own chips, they gain a competitive advantage, reduce dependency on foreign tech, and potentially lower costs. This isn't just about innovation; it's about strategic independence and maximizing profit margins in a capital-intensive industry.

The Big Market Report Take
Alright, let's talk about Baidu (BIDU) and Alibaba (BABA). The question isn't whether AI is important, it's how these giants will leverage it to actually move the needle for shareholders. Investing in AI chip design could be a game-changer, giving them an edge in performance and cost control over relying solely on external suppliers. This strategic move could unlock significant value by enhancing their cloud services, autonomous driving, and other AI-powered offerings. It's a long play, but one that could redefine their competitive landscape in the coming years.
